UML也是下午考试部分的一个大题,个人觉得不难,是要拿尽量高分的部分,固定的流程可以把握。想要电子版本的同学可以留言或者私信我获取,辛苦整理资料,欢迎点赞、收藏和评论。

1. 用例图

包含:当可以从两个或两个以上的用例中提取公共行为时,应该使用包含的关系来表示它们。其中这个提取出来的公共用例成为抽象用例,而把原始用例成为基本用例或基础用例。其中“<<include>>”是包含关系的构造型,箭头指向抽象用例。

扩展:如果一个用例明显地混合了两种或者两种以上的不同场景,即根据情况可能发生多种分支,则可以将这个用例分为一个基本用例和一个或多个扩展用例。其中“<<extend>>”是扩展关系的构造型,箭头指向基本用例。

泛化:当多个用例共同拥有一种类似的结构和行为时,可以将他们的共性抽象成为父用例,其他的用例作为泛化关系的子用例。

2. 类图与对象图

多重度

3. 顺序图

4. 活动图

带泳道的活动图,用于对活动图中的活动进行分组,用于描述对象之间的合作关系。所谓泳道技术,是将活动用线分成一些纵向区域,这些纵向区域称为泳道。每个区域代表一个特定类,或者人,或者部门的责任区。泳道技术是活动图中引入的一种面向对象机制。可为提取类及分析各个对象之间的交互提供方便。

粗横线代表产生的线程,同步的特殊活动

5. 状态图

是描述一个实体基于事件反应的动态行为,显示了该实体如何根据当前所处的状态对不同的事件做出反应。

6. 通信图(协作图)

顺序图强调时间顺序,而通信图没有,统称它们为交互图

7. 案例分析

答案:1)A 艺术家B歌曲C乐队D歌手E音轨F唱片

2)见图

3)音轨自身联系0..1

4)关闭-按任意键-选择歌曲-播放

对于UML部分要求掌握:

1. 类图中的几种关系,包含、泛化等等

2. 能够标出多重度

想要电子版本的同学可以留言或者私信我获取,辛苦整理资料,欢迎点赞、收藏和评论。

全国软考中级软件设计师 学习笔记-UML部分相关推荐

  1. 全国软考中级软件设计师 学习笔记-软件工程部分

    想要电子版本的同学可以留言或者私信我获取,辛苦整理资料,欢迎点赞.收藏和评论! 1. 开发模型 1.1 瀑布模型(SDLC) 缺点:在开发初期,需求不明确,导致软件项目失败 适用于需求明确,或二次开发 ...

  2. 全国软考中级软件设计师 学习笔记-法律法规部分

    想要电子版本的同学可以留言或者私信我获取,辛苦整理资料,欢迎点赞.收藏和评论 这部分没有太多难点,记忆为主 分值也不高 不建议花过多精力!! 1. 知识产权 包括:著作权及领接权.专利权.工业品外观设 ...

  3. 全国软考中级软件设计师 学习笔记-数据结构部分

    想要电子版本的同学可以留言或者私信我获取,辛苦整理资料,欢迎点赞.收藏和评论 数据结构 1. 数组 数组地址的计算 例题: 答案:根据公式a+(i*n+j)*len,即存储地址=0+(2*5+3)*2 ...

  4. 全国软考中级软件设计师 复习大纲概览

    本专栏记录学习复习软考中级软件设计师的内容,官方网站上有中级设计师的考试大纲和指导用书,官网链接:https://www.ruankao.org.cn 考试的难度总体来讲不是很大,但是设计的知识面非常 ...

  5. 2022下半年软考-中级-软件设计师-过关经验

    目录 1.重要内容 2.考情分析 3.视频笔记 1.重要内容 软考官网:中国计算机技术职业资格网 刷题:软考通app.软考真题app.软考刷题王(微信小程序).希赛网app. zst_2001软考中级 ...

  6. 软考中级软件设计师难不难_为什么这么难处理设计师

    软考中级软件设计师难不难 重点 (Top highlight) I have a confession to make. As a young Design 'pioneer' in many tec ...

  7. 软考中级(软件设计师)——面向对象程序设计(C++Java二选一的题15分-目标3分)

    软考中级(软件设计师)--面向对象程序设计(C++&Java二选一的题15分-目标3分) 目录 软考中级(软件设计师)--面向对象程序设计(C++&Java二选一的题15分-目标3分) ...

  8. 软考中级软件设计师 2009-2022年真题

    ** 整理了2009年到2022年 软考中级软件设计师的题目与参考答案 百度网盘分享 链接:https://pan.baidu.com/s/1f4Hfuw7lzgM4IZa-g1Wepg?pwd=50 ...

  9. 软考中级--软件设计师

    软考中级–软件设计师 数据库系统复习总结

  10. 软考中级(软件设计师)——计算机网络(5分)与信息安全(3分)

    软考中级(软件设计师)--计算机网络(5分)与信息安全(3分) 目录 软考中级(软件设计师)--计算机网络(5分)与信息安全(3分) 计算机网络(5分) 开放系统互连参考模型(★★) TCP/IP协议 ...

最新文章

  1. MATLAB实现偏最小二乘回归PLS
  2. nfs文件服务器读取文件夹,NFS文件服务器.ppt
  3. java vm for mac_Java VisualVM for Mac 构建方法
  4. emwin读取sd图片_手机内存不够用?这样清理垃圾文件和巧用SD卡扩容硬件存储空间...
  5. 《逻辑学导论》(第11版)学习(一)
  6. Matlab之聚类分析
  7. 韩立刚《计算机网络》| 第5章 传输层
  8. 火遍全网的2000款热门短视频剪辑素材+经典音效包素材来了,还不快收下
  9. 【游记】CQOI2021
  10. Pygame(四)画椭圆,弧
  11. 青少年CTF--misc部分题解
  12. 敏涵化妆品何以圈粉Z世代消费群体?
  13. 聊城大学计算机2014高数试题,高数真题14-15.docx
  14. Excel 2019:二级级联下拉框设置
  15. springboot集成阿里云短信验证码
  16. 多张图片合并一张图片,在中间添加文字
  17. web浏览器阻止ActiveX控件
  18. SimaPro生命周期评价案例分析
  19. 洞悉物联网发展1000问之什么是智慧消防物联网?
  20. Arduino温度传感器之继电器控制风扇

热门文章

  1. 使用Python全栈打造淘宝客微信机器人(2)!功能太强大了
  2. 计算机二级南阳理工学院官网,南阳理工学院外国语学院:彩虹之旅 温暖你心...
  3. 业务流程图的绘制流程分享(一)
  4. 阿里云大学>【Python学习路线】Python语言基础自测考试 - 初级难度 | 包过关系列
  5. 利用SEQ2SEQ模型实现车牌识别
  6. webstorm识别 ftl文件
  7. gif转为帧(gif分解)加分解图片批量打包下载
  8. java 阿里云消息推送到手机
  9. JavaWeb学习笔记4
  10. wpsmac历史版本_WPS Office 2019 1.2.0(1574) Mac中文正式版